Drag Coefficient Area . the drag coefficient quantifies the drag or resistance of an object in a fluid environment. the drag coefficient is a number which engineers use to model all of the complex dependencies of drag on shape and flow conditions. Drag force \(f_d\) is found to be proportional to the square of the speed of the object. fd = 1 2cρav2, where c is the drag coefficient, a is the area of the object facing the fluid, and ρ is the density of the.
